diff options
Diffstat (limited to 'llvm/tools')
| -rw-r--r-- | llvm/tools/bugpoint/CrashDebugger.cpp | 1 | ||||
| -rw-r--r-- | llvm/tools/llvm-stress/llvm-stress.cpp | 1 | ||||
| -rw-r--r-- | llvm/tools/opt/opt.cpp | 11 |
3 files changed, 3 insertions, 10 deletions
diff --git a/llvm/tools/bugpoint/CrashDebugger.cpp b/llvm/tools/bugpoint/CrashDebugger.cpp index ee18169923e..f9f3f1001d2 100644 --- a/llvm/tools/bugpoint/CrashDebugger.cpp +++ b/llvm/tools/bugpoint/CrashDebugger.cpp @@ -409,7 +409,6 @@ bool ReduceCrashingInstructions::TestInsts(std::vector<const Instruction*> // Verify that this is still valid. legacy::PassManager Passes; Passes.add(createVerifierPass()); - Passes.add(createDebugInfoVerifierPass()); Passes.run(*M); // Try running on the hacked up program... diff --git a/llvm/tools/llvm-stress/llvm-stress.cpp b/llvm/tools/llvm-stress/llvm-stress.cpp index 05ceeb592a5..f5e718ba65b 100644 --- a/llvm/tools/llvm-stress/llvm-stress.cpp +++ b/llvm/tools/llvm-stress/llvm-stress.cpp @@ -713,7 +713,6 @@ int main(int argc, char **argv) { legacy::PassManager Passes; Passes.add(createVerifierPass()); - Passes.add(createDebugInfoVerifierPass()); Passes.add(createPrintModulePass(Out->os())); Passes.run(*M.get()); Out->keep(); diff --git a/llvm/tools/opt/opt.cpp b/llvm/tools/opt/opt.cpp index 6c27c1ecbbf..c1e120af540 100644 --- a/llvm/tools/opt/opt.cpp +++ b/llvm/tools/opt/opt.cpp @@ -185,10 +185,8 @@ static inline void addPass(legacy::PassManagerBase &PM, Pass *P) { PM.add(P); // If we are verifying all of the intermediate steps, add the verifier... - if (VerifyEach) { + if (VerifyEach) PM.add(createVerifierPass()); - PM.add(createDebugInfoVerifierPass()); - } } /// This routine adds optimization passes based on selected optimization level, @@ -198,8 +196,7 @@ static inline void addPass(legacy::PassManagerBase &PM, Pass *P) { static void AddOptimizationPasses(legacy::PassManagerBase &MPM, legacy::FunctionPassManager &FPM, unsigned OptLevel, unsigned SizeLevel) { - FPM.add(createVerifierPass()); // Verify that input is correct - MPM.add(createDebugInfoVerifierPass()); // Verify that debug info is correct + FPM.add(createVerifierPass()); // Verify that input is correct PassManagerBuilder Builder; Builder.OptLevel = OptLevel; @@ -558,10 +555,8 @@ int main(int argc, char **argv) { } // Check that the module is well formed on completion of optimization - if (!NoVerify && !VerifyEach) { + if (!NoVerify && !VerifyEach) Passes.add(createVerifierPass()); - Passes.add(createDebugInfoVerifierPass()); - } // Write bitcode or assembly to the output as the last step... if (!NoOutput && !AnalyzeOnly) { |

